About Us

Buxton School is an All-Through school situated in Leytonstone in London. Buxton opens doors for our community. We are an honest, kind family of learners, inspiring ambition for our pupils’ futures. Together with parents, we will enable every pupil to fulfil their potential. We provide a secure and caring environment where we strive to ensure that every pupil will develop a sense of pride, enjoyment and ownership in their school.
